Bindi Irwin has dual citizenship in both Australia and the United States. She has been a fixture on television since making an appearance on “The Crocodile Hunter” when she was 2 years old.

Steve Irwin, sadly, died from a stingray barb on Sept. 4, 2006. When she was 8 years old, Bindi Irwin delivered a eulogy at her father’s funeral. It was seen by 5,000 people in person and over 300 million viewers around the world. Terri Irwin, her mother and Steve’s widow, has said her daughter wrote it herself with very little help.

But Bindi Irwin has been, as we said, a familiar face through her involvement with different television shows. She is part of “Crikey! It’s the Irwins” along with Terri and her brother, Robert.

Bindi Irwin Returned To Social Media After Taking A Break

Back in July 2021, Bindi Irwin returned to actively using social media after taking a break.

Her husband, Chandler, posted a picture on Instagram of Bindi and their daughter, Grace Warrior.

She’s wearing a plaid shirt, jeans, and sneakers in the pic. Also, Bindi Irwin can be seen with a wonderful grin while holding the baby.

The photo drew comments from fans happy and excited about her return.

Now in June, Bindi Irwin made news by speaking about her strained relationship with her grandfather. She wrote on Facebook that the 82-year-old showed “no interest in spending time with me or my family.”

Her last post before Chandler’s picture was on June 21. Irwin shared a photo on Instagram of herself cuddling Grace and admitted she was “working hard” to protect her mental health.

“Hi guys, Just a note to say thank you for your support,” she wrote. “I’m taking a break from social media and most of my work in the public eye for a month to be with my beautiful daughter and my wonderful family.”

So she has returned to sharing moments of her life with those who follow her on social media.
